What's included.

Full tear-off and deck inspection

Rotted sheathing replaced, not covered. Nailing patterns brought to current Florida code.

Shingle, tile, or standing seam

Material chosen for your wind zone, roof pitch, and how the array will attach to it.

Solar-ready detailing

Mount locations planned with the array layout so penetrations land on rafters, not guesswork.

Permitted and inspected

County permit pulled, inspection passed, and documentation delivered for your insurer.

Should I re-roof before going solar?

If your roof has fewer than ten years left, yes. Doing both at once is cheaper than removing an array later.

Do you work with insurance claims?

We document damage and provide the photos and scope your adjuster needs.
